Output e40c6b98dc60f1e07c3ba90762a6d9d031faed871ea99894c99cb542dfdba923:5

value
4978700
script pubkey
OP_0 OP_PUSHBYTES_20 be61ffe980eaa14e02fc9be9c9cc50177469fceb
address
bc1qhesll6vqa2s5uqhun05unnzsza6xnl8tp2llej
transaction
e40c6b98dc60f1e07c3ba90762a6d9d031faed871ea99894c99cb542dfdba923
confirmations
138235
spent
true